Start at C-Level (Referee 08/01) New officials are often thrown into the deep end of the ocean without a life jacket. Whether you sink or swim depends on you. Simply knowing the rules and mechanics might make you an average official. But being a great official takes more than just studying your rulebook. You have to learn how to successfully navigate the seven Cs: confidence, composure, concentration, communication, cohesion, control and commitment. Are you ready? |
